Function and Operation

The Turbo Oil Supply Tube operates by channeling lubricant from the engine’s oil system to the turbocharger. This process is vital for maintaining the turbocharger’s operational integrity. As the engine runs, the tube ensures a consistent flow of oil, which is necessary for the turbocharger’s moving parts to function smoothly and efficiently 2.

Purpose of the Turbo Oil Supply Tube

The primary role of the Turbo Oil Supply Tube in a truck’s engine system is to contribute to the lubrication and cooling of the turbocharger. By delivering oil directly to the turbocharger, it helps reduce friction between moving parts, dissipate heat, and prevent wear and tear, thereby supporting the turbocharger’s performance and longevity.

Role of Part 5450760 Turbo Oil Supply Tube in Engine Systems

The Turbo Oil Supply Tube, identified by part number 5450760, is an integral component in the efficient operation of turbocharged engine systems. This tube is responsible for the delivery of oil to the turbocharger, ensuring that the turbocharger’s bearings and other moving parts are adequately lubricated.

In the context of turbocharger plumbing, the Turbo Oil Supply Tube connects to the engine’s lubrication system, typically branching off from the main oil gallery. It then routes oil to the turbocharger, where it is essential for maintaining the integrity and performance of the turbocharger’s internal components.

The turbocharger relies on a consistent supply of oil to reduce friction, dissipate heat, and prevent wear on its high-speed rotating parts. The Turbo Oil Supply Tube plays a key role in this process by providing a dedicated pathway for oil to reach the turbocharger.

Furthermore, within the broader plumbing system of the engine, the Turbo Oil Supply Tube must be correctly installed and maintained. This ensures that oil flow is not restricted and that there are no leaks, which could lead to insufficient lubrication and potential turbocharger failure.
